Needing general information during the festival? Magazines and programs will be available all entrances and at the Windmill.
First Aid Station: The first aid station is located near the water tower on 7th street.
Bathrooms: Located in Fletchall Hall and beside the Festival Stage Park. Port-a-Pots are located in the alley ways.
Diaper Changing Station: The Lane Pregnancy Support Center is offering a free diaper changing area in their building at 245 W. 6th Ave. Hours of operation are Thurs-Sat 12-7 and Sun 1-7.
Pets: No pets (except service dogs) are allowed on festival grounds per Junction City Ordinance 686.
RV and Auto Parking: Lots of free curb parking is located all around the Festival. You can also find paid parking spots in several lots around the Festival. There is a limited number of RV spaces (no hook-ups) available at the Dari-Mart headquarters across from Bi-Mart. Do not park in alleys or behind any of the barricades, you will be ticketed and towed.
Accommodations: Junction City offers several hotels and motels along with a few bed and breakfasts.
Handicap Parking and Wheel Chair Rentals: Are available by the water tower, behind the Community Services Building and Library. Provided by Habitat for Humanity Volunteers.
Flower Pots: The flower pots will be sold the Monday after the Festival starting at 9am in the Gibson Motors Parking Lot. Flower pots will be $15.00 each.
